During the winter season, there is no available food for rabbits. So they suffer from the derivation of food, and their regular food list is also modified. For this reason, they begin to eat twigs, pine needles, branches, and bark of birches, willows, white oak, etc.

While a pet rabbit accidentally eating a small amount of toast is not dangerous, it should still be avoided. Toast is mostly made out of starch and complex carbohydrates, both of which are bad for rabbits if fed in large amounts.
